Şimdi Ara

(ACİL YARDIM) C#

Daha Fazla
Bu Konudaki Kullanıcılar: Daha Az
2 Misafir - 2 Masaüstü
5 sn
4
Cevap
0
Favori
290
Tıklama
Daha Fazla
İstatistik
  • Konu İstatistikleri Yükleniyor
0 oy
Öne Çıkar
Sayfa: 1
Giriş
Mesaj
  • double sayi, no, ort, d;
    sayi = Convert.ToDouble(textBox1.Text);
    no = Convert.ToDouble(409);
    ort = (sayi + no) / 2;
    MessageBox.Show("Ortalama " + ort);
    if (ort < 250)
    {
    MessageBox.Show("Ortalama 250'nin altında");
    }
    else for (d = 200; d <= 500; d++) ;
    {
    MessageBox.Show("Ortalama 500'ün altında");
    }
    else if (ort>500)
    {
    MessageBox.Show("Ortalama 500'den büyük");


    selamın aleyküm textbox a yazılan sayı ile 409 u toplayıp ortalamasını alan program yazmam gerekiyor ödev için o kadarını yaptım fakat devamında maddeler var
    A Ortalama değeri 100den kücükse ekranda ortalama 100 ün altında mesajı vermek
    B ortalama değeri 99 ile 299 arasında ise ekranda ortalama 300 ün altında mesajı vermek
    C ortalama değeri 300 den büyükse ortalama 300 ün üzerinde mesajı vermek

    409 sayısı ile bu koşulları sağyalayamdığım için
    A maddesi 250 den kücük ise
    B maddesi 200 ile 499 arasında
    C maddesi 500 olarak değiştirdim sadece B maddesini yapamadım ALLAH rızası için anlayan biri yardım etsin programı çalıştırdığımda değer 499 dan büyük olsa dahi ortalama 500 ün altında yazıyor  (ACİL YARDIM) C#
     (ACİL YARDIM) C#
     (ACİL YARDIM) C#







  • A ile B birbiriyle çelişir textboxta sayı 1 olsun 1+409 410 bölü 2 205 hem a ya hem b ye uyar bu durumda ne yapılacak b 250 ile 499 arasındaysa mesele yok

    aşağıdakine bak gerekirse düzelt normalde return kullanılmaz sırf çelişkili iki şartı göstermemek için kullandım


    double ortalama = (Convert.ToDouble(textBox1.Text) + 409)/2;
    if (ortalama<250) {
    MessageBox.Show("Ortalama " + ortalama);
    MessageBox.Show("Ortalama 250den küçük");
    return;
    }
    if (ortalama>200 && ortalama<=499) {
    MessageBox.Show("Ortalama " + ortalama);
    MessageBox.Show("Ortalama 200 ile 499 arasında ");
    return;
    }
    if (ortalama>500) {
    MessageBox.Show("Ortalama " + ortalama);
    MessageBox.Show("Ortalama 500 den büyük");
    return;
    }




  • teşekkürler ama hepsi ayrı ayrı olsun istiyor hoca
    öğrenci numaram 311481009 bu numaranın 4-8-9 basamaklarını kullanarak yapılcak bu o yüzden 409 ile textbox yazdığımızı önce toplıcak sonra 2 ye bölmesi gerekiyor bana sadece işlem sonucu ortaya çıkan sayı eğer 200 ile 499 arasında ise ekranda ortalama 500 ün altında mesajı verdirmek birde en son programı kapatmak için köşedeki çarpıya basınca Güle Güle diye bir messagebox çıkartmak bu ikisi gerekli
  • hepsi ayrı nedir zaten aralıklarda tutarsızlık var ortalama 200 ile 250 arası olursa iki şart da uyar o durumda ne yapılacak

    double ortalama = (Convert.ToDouble(textBox1.Text) + 409)/2;
    if (ortalama<250) {
    MessageBox.Show("Ortalama " + ortalama);
    MessageBox.Show("Ortalama 250den küçük");

    }
    if (ortalama>200 && ortalama<=499) {
    MessageBox.Show("Ortalama " + ortalama);
    MessageBox.Show("Ortalama 500 den küçük ");

    }


    void MainFormFormClosing(object sender, FormClosingEventArgs e)
    {
    MessageBox.Show("Güle Güle");
    }

    formun formclosing olayına yazarsın



    < Bu mesaj bu kişi tarafından değiştirildi Gökşen PASLI -- 19 Mayıs 2016; 10:31:14 >
  • Yapay Zeka’dan İlgili Konular
    Acil Yardım!!!
    16 yıl önce açıldı
    Acil yardım!
    10 yıl önce açıldı
    acil yardım
    4 ay önce açıldı
    Daha Fazla Göster
    
Sayfa: 1
- x
Bildirim
mesajınız kopyalandı (ctrl+v) yapıştırmak istediğiniz yere yapıştırabilirsiniz.